Overview

Rust Functional Programming: Building Safe, Fast, and Modern Systems with Elegance and Control In today's high-performance computing landscape, writing scalable, maintainable, and memory-safe code is not just an advantage it's a necessity. Rust has emerged as the go-to language for developers who demand low-level control without sacrificing safety, and when combined with functional programming principles, it unlocks a powerful paradigm for building robust systems. This comprehensive guide empowers developers to harness Rust's modern type system, fearless concurrency model, and functional patterns to write expressive, efficient, and error-resistant code. Whether you're a seasoned systems programmer or transitioning from imperative languages, this book bridges the gap between performance and correctness using Rust's unique capabilities. ✅You'll master: ✔️Functional Programming in Rust: Embrace immutability, pure functions, and higher-order abstractions while staying close to the metal. ✔️ Ownership, Borrowing, and Lifetimes: Core Rust principles that enforce memory safety without a garbage collector. ✔️Concurrency Made Safe: Write parallel code with confidence, avoiding data races and leveraging async/await for high-throughput systems. ✔️ Traits, Generics, and Pattern Matching: Build flexible and reusable components with compile-time guarantees. ✔️ Rust's Functional Toolbox: Dive deep into closures, iterators, algebraic data types, and combinators for expressive logic. ✔️Interfacing and Performance Tuning: Learn how to safely interact with C, use unsafe blocks wisely, and optimize your code for speed and predictability. From backend development and CLI tools to embedded systems and blockchain platforms, Rust Functional Programming provides the practical insights and deep understanding needed to write modern, reliable, and performant software in Rust.
